@@ -777,42 +777,51 @@ test_video_integrity:
777
777
chart_test_template :
778
778
./tests/charts/bootstrap.sh
779
779
780
+ chart_render_template :
781
+ RENDER_HELM_TEMPLATE_ONLY=true make chart_test_autoscaling_disabled chart_test_autoscaling_deployment_https chart_test_autoscaling_deployment chart_test_autoscaling_job_https chart_test_autoscaling_job_hostname chart_test_autoscaling_job
782
+
780
783
chart_test_autoscaling_disabled :
781
784
PLATFORMS=$(PLATFORMS ) TEST_CHROMIUM=true RELEASE_NAME=selenium SELENIUM_GRID_AUTOSCALING=false TEST_DELAY_AFTER_TEST=0 CHART_ENABLE_TRACING=true \
782
785
SECURE_INGRESS_ONLY_GENERATE=true SELENIUM_GRID_PROTOCOL=https SELENIUM_GRID_HOST=$$(hostname -i ) SELENIUM_GRID_PORT=443 \
783
786
VERSION=$(TAG_VERSION ) VIDEO_TAG=$(FFMPEG_TAG_VERSION ) -$(BUILD_DATE ) NAMESPACE=$(NAMESPACE ) BINDING_VERSION=$(BINDING_VERSION ) \
787
+ TEMPLATE_OUTPUT_FILENAME=" k8s_nodeChromium_enableTracing_secureIngress_generateCerts_ingressPublicIP_subPath.yaml" \
784
788
./tests/charts/make/chart_test.sh NoAutoscaling
785
789
786
790
chart_test_autoscaling_deployment_https :
787
791
PLATFORMS=$(PLATFORMS ) CHART_FULL_DISTRIBUTED_MODE=true CHART_ENABLE_BASIC_AUTH=true \
788
792
SECURE_INGRESS_ONLY_DEFAULT=true INGRESS_DISABLE_USE_HTTP2=true SELENIUM_GRID_PROTOCOL=https CHART_ENABLE_INGRESS_HOSTNAME=true SELENIUM_GRID_PORT=443 \
789
793
SELENIUM_GRID_AUTOSCALING_MIN_REPLICA=1 \
790
794
VERSION=$(TAG_VERSION ) VIDEO_TAG=$(FFMPEG_TAG_VERSION ) -$(BUILD_DATE ) NAMESPACE=$(NAMESPACE ) BINDING_VERSION=$(BINDING_VERSION ) \
795
+ TEMPLATE_OUTPUT_FILENAME=" k8s_fullDistributed_basicAuth_secureIngress_defaultCerts_ingressHostName_disableHttp2_autoScaling_scaledObject_subPath.yaml" \
791
796
./tests/charts/make/chart_test.sh DeploymentAutoscaling
792
797
793
798
chart_test_autoscaling_deployment :
794
799
PLATFORMS=$(PLATFORMS ) RELEASE_NAME=selenium CHART_ENABLE_TRACING=true \
795
800
SECURE_CONNECTION_SERVER=true SECURE_USE_EXTERNAL_CERT=true SERVICE_TYPE_NODEPORT=true SELENIUM_GRID_PROTOCOL=https SELENIUM_GRID_HOST=$$(hostname -i ) SELENIUM_GRID_PORT=31444 \
796
801
SELENIUM_GRID_AUTOSCALING_MIN_REPLICA=1 \
797
802
VERSION=$(TAG_VERSION ) VIDEO_TAG=$(FFMPEG_TAG_VERSION ) -$(BUILD_DATE ) NAMESPACE=$(NAMESPACE ) BINDING_VERSION=$(BINDING_VERSION ) \
803
+ TEMPLATE_OUTPUT_FILENAME=" k8s_prefixSelenium_enableTracing_secureServer_externalCerts_nodePort_autoScaling_scaledObject_subPath.yaml" \
798
804
./tests/charts/make/chart_test.sh DeploymentAutoscaling
799
805
800
806
chart_test_autoscaling_job_https :
801
807
PLATFORMS=$(PLATFORMS ) RELEASE_NAME=selenium CHART_ENABLE_BASIC_AUTH=true \
802
808
SECURE_CONNECTION_SERVER=true SELENIUM_GRID_PROTOCOL=https SELENIUM_GRID_PORT=443 SUB_PATH=/ \
803
809
VERSION=$(TAG_VERSION ) VIDEO_TAG=$(FFMPEG_TAG_VERSION ) -$(BUILD_DATE ) NAMESPACE=$(NAMESPACE ) BINDING_VERSION=$(BINDING_VERSION ) \
810
+ TEMPLATE_OUTPUT_FILENAME=" k8s_prefixSelenium_basicAuth_secureServer_autoScaling_scaledJob.yaml" \
804
811
./tests/charts/make/chart_test.sh JobAutoscaling
805
812
806
813
chart_test_autoscaling_job_hostname :
807
814
PLATFORMS=$(PLATFORMS ) CHART_ENABLE_TRACING=true CHART_ENABLE_BASIC_AUTH=true \
808
815
SECURE_INGRESS_ONLY_DEFAULT=true SECURE_USE_EXTERNAL_CERT=true SELENIUM_GRID_PROTOCOL=https SELENIUM_GRID_HOST=$$(hostname -i ) SELENIUM_GRID_PORT=443 \
809
816
VERSION=$(TAG_VERSION ) VIDEO_TAG=$(FFMPEG_TAG_VERSION ) -$(BUILD_DATE ) NAMESPACE=$(NAMESPACE ) BINDING_VERSION=$(BINDING_VERSION ) \
817
+ TEMPLATE_OUTPUT_FILENAME=" k8s_enableTracing_basicAuth_secureIngress_externalCerts_ingressPublicIP_autoScaling_scaledJob_subPath.yaml" \
810
818
./tests/charts/make/chart_test.sh JobAutoscaling
811
819
812
820
chart_test_autoscaling_job :
813
821
PLATFORMS=$(PLATFORMS ) TEST_CHROMIUM=true RELEASE_NAME=selenium CHART_ENABLE_TRACING=true CHART_FULL_DISTRIBUTED_MODE=true \
814
822
SECURE_INGRESS_ONLY_CONFIG_INLINE=true SECURE_USE_EXTERNAL_CERT=true CHART_ENABLE_INGRESS_HOSTNAME=true SELENIUM_GRID_PROTOCOL=https SELENIUM_GRID_HOST=selenium-grid.prod SUB_PATH=/ SELENIUM_GRID_PORT=443 \
815
823
VERSION=$(TAG_VERSION ) VIDEO_TAG=$(FFMPEG_TAG_VERSION ) -$(BUILD_DATE ) NAMESPACE=$(NAMESPACE ) BINDING_VERSION=$(BINDING_VERSION ) \
824
+ TEMPLATE_OUTPUT_FILENAME=" k8s_prefixSelenium_nodeChromium_enableTracing_fullDistributed_secureIngress_externalCerts_ingressHostName_ingressTLSInline_autoScaling_scaledJob_.yaml" \
816
825
./tests/charts/make/chart_test.sh JobAutoscaling
817
826
818
827
chart_test_language_bindings :
0 commit comments